Investors can buy the dip on some key tech stocks after this week's market losses, according to Eddie Ghabour, Key Advisors Wealth Management managing partner. Stocks declined this week on worries that the AI-powered bull market could get hit by an economic slowdown and historically elevated valuations. Data released Friday showed that consumer sentiment has nearly approached its lowest level ever amid worries about the record-setting U.S. government shutdown. Losses in major tech stocks led the Nasdaq Composite to notch its worst week since April. Ghabour, however, sees this week as a buying opportunity for Tesla , Nvidia and Palantir .
